Notice of Effective Rule Modification
On January 5, 2026, the Railbelt Reliability Council (RRC) Board approved modifications to Product Development Rule (ER1) under Board Resolution 20260105-01. The Board also approved the addition of Registration Criteria to the Compliance Monitoring Rule and Enforcement Program (ER2) under Board Resolution 20251201-01.
On April 3, 2026, the RRC filed the Product Development (ER1) and Compliance Monitoring and Enforcement Program (ER2) rules with the Regulatory Commission of Alaska (RCA) in accordance with 3 AAC 46.470. Descriptions of the filing are provided at the links below:
In compliance with 3 AAC 46.470(d), the filings were submitted at least 45 days prior to its effective date and included all required rule letter components, including a clear description of the proposed rules and revisions, their intended effect, the basis for their development, supporting documentation, and certification of public notice.
Under this regulatory framework, such filings are informational in nature and take effect following the prescribed review period. The review period has concluded, and the rules are effective as of May 18, 2026 in accordance with 3 AAC 46.
